New Siberia is a large and interesting island in Russia. 

The ground on the island tells a story of many ages. Most of the surface is covered in Pleistocene sediments. These are layers of earth from a long time ago. Some layers come from the sea. Other layers come from the land. These layers include clay and peat. There is also an ice complex. This is made of wind-blown silt filled with ice. This ice formed over tens of thousands of years. It stopped forming about 10,000 years ago. This frozen ground is called permafrost. 
History is hidden deep inside this frozen soil. The permafrost helped keep many things safe. It buried and preserved many mammoth tusks and bones. You can also find the bones of other megafauna there. Megafauna are very large animals from the past. The island also has many plant fossils. You can find fossil plants in the sand and silt. Some layers even have tiny things called diatoms. These are small living things that lived in swamps or lakes. 
On the southern coast, there are the Derevyannye Hills. These hills are very special to scientists. They have many upright tree trunks and logs. You can see these fossils in the sea cliffs. They also appear in the uplands. Because of these trees, people gave the hills many names. Some called them the Wood Mountains or Tree Mountain. Early explorers thought the hills were made of driftwood. However, we now know the trees are fossils from the Late Cretaceous Period. 
People first visited this remote place a long time ago. A Russian explorer named Yakov Sannikov arrived in 1806. He was the first recorded European to step on the island. He was on a hunting trip. This trip was paid for by two merchants. Their names were Semyon and Lev Syrovatsky. Today, the island remains a place of great discovery. It helps us learn about the ancient Earth. It shows us how the world has changed over millions of years. 
New Siberia is a significant island located in the Russian Federation. 
The island's surface is primarily covered by Pleistocene sediments. These are geological layers formed during the Pleistocene epoch. Most of the surface is blanketed by these deposits, except for the Derevyannye Hills. These sediments consist of marine layers topped by terrestrial layers. The lower marine layers include three beds of clay from marine or brackish water. These clay beds contain fossil mollusks and are capped with peat. Above this, terrestrial sediments form an ice complex. This complex is made of ice-rich, wind-blown silt. Over tens of thousands of years, ice wedges developed within this silt. This process continued through the Last Glacial Maximum until about 10,000 BP.
The geology of New Siberia shows a complex history of different eras. The base consists of clastic sediments from the Late Cretaceous to the Pleistocene. Clastic sediments are rocks made of broken pieces of older rocks. The Late Cretaceous layers include folded sand, silt, and tuffaceous material. Tuffaceous means the material contains volcanic ash. You can see these layers of gray sand and brown coal in sea cliffs. These cliffs are located along the southwest coast. These sediments often contain volcanic glass, rhyolite pebbles, or fossil plants.
Different geological stages sit on top of these older layers. An erosional unconformity separates the Cretaceous layers from Eocene sediments. An unconformity is a surface where rock layers are missing due to erosion. The Eocene layers consist of sand, silt, clay, and brown coal. In the northwest, these grade into clays with marine bivalve fragments. Bivalves are animals like clams with two shells. Above the Eocene layers lies another unconformity. This is followed by Oligocene and Early Miocene sands. These sands contain fossil plants and diatoms. Diatoms are tiny organisms found in lagoons, swamps, or lakes.
The Derevyannye Hills provide a unique look at ancient life. These hills are located along the southern coast. They are famous for abundant upright tree trunks and logs. You can also find leaf prints and other plant debris here. These fossils are visible in sea cliffs and the uplands. Because of these fossils, early explorers used several names for the area. They called them the "Wood Mountains," "Wood Hills," or "Tree Mountain." Some people once thought the hills were made of driftwood. However, scientists now know these are coalified tree fossils. They date back to the Late Cretaceous Period, specifically the Turonian Stage.
The frozen ground on the island serves as a natural museum. The permafrost helped preserve many biological remains. This includes an enormous number of mammoth tusks and bones. You can also find the bones of other megafauna. Megafauna refers to very large animals from ancient times. The ice complex buried and protected these remains for thousands of years. This preservation allows researchers to study the history of Arctic life. The island's soil is typically moist, fine-grained, and hummocky. Hummocky means the ground has many small hills or mounds.
Human discovery of the island is also well-documented. The Russian explorer Yakov Sannikov was the first recorded European to arrive. He set foot on New Siberia in 1806. Sannikov was part of a hunting expedition. This trip was financed by merchants Semyon and Lev Syrovatsky. Since then, the island has remained a site of intense scientific study. It connects geology, biology, and history. By studying the sediments and fossils, we learn how the Arctic changed. The island remains a vital piece of the Earth's geological puzzle.
